仮想通貨が急速に普及している昨今、その基盤となるプルーフ・オブ・ワーク(PoW)について理解しておくことは重要です。この記事では、プルーフ・オブ・ワークの基本概念から、仕組み、セキュリティリスク、環境問題、そして代替手法について簡単に解説します。
プルーフ・オブ・ワーク(PoW)の基本概念
プルーフ・オブ・ワークとは
プルーフ・オブ・ワーク(PoW)とは、ブロックチェーン技術を利用したシステムで、ネットワークの参加者がコンピュータの計算能力を用いて問題を解決することで、取引の検証やブロックの生成を行う方式です。PoWは、ネットワーク内での信頼性を保ち、分散型のデータベースを安全に維持するために重要な役割を果たしています。
プルーフ・オブ・ワークの役割
プルーフ・オブ・ワークは、主に以下の2つの役割を担っています。
- コンセンサス(合意形成)の達成:ネットワーク内の参加者が一定のルールに基づいて意思決定を行い、正しい取引記録を確定することを目指します。
- 取引の検証とブロックの生成:取引が正当であるかを検証し、承認された取引をまとめて新しいブロックを生成することで、ブロックチェーンを更新していきます。
コンセンサスアルゴリズムとしてのPoW
プルーフ・オブ・ワークは、コンセンサスアルゴリズムの一種です。他にもプルーフ・オブ・ステーク(PoS)やデリゲーテッド・プルーフ・オブ・ステーク(DPoS)などのアルゴリズムがありますが、PoWは最も初期から存在し、広く採用されている方法です。代表的な仮想通貨であるビットコインは、プルーフ・オブ・ワークを採用しており、その信頼性や安全性が高く評価されています。
※コンセンサスアルゴリズムとは、分散型ネットワーク上で参加者間で一致を取り、データの整合性を保つための仕組みです。
PoWの仕組みとマイニング
プルーフ・オブ・ワーク(PoW)の仕組みは、マイニングと呼ばれるプロセスによって動作します。マイニングは、コンピュータが複雑な数学的問題を解くことで、仮想通貨の取引を検証し、ブロックチェーンに追加する作業です。このプロセスにより、取引の正当性が担保され、ネットワークの安全性が確保されます。
マイナー(マイニングを行う人)は、取引データをブロックにまとめ、正しい解を見つけるために計算を繰り返します。最初に問題を解決したマイナーが、ブロックをブロックチェーンに追加し、その報酬として新たに発行される仮想通貨と手数料を受け取ります。これにより、マイナーは競争しながら取引の検証を行い、ネットワークの信頼性を維持します。
しかし、マイニングには大量のコンピュータリソースと電力が必要であり、環境問題やセキュリティリスクが懸念されています。それに対処するために、新しいコンセンサスアルゴリズムや技術が開発されており、今後の仮想通貨の発展に大きな影響を与えることが期待されています。
セキュリティとリスク
プルーフ・オブ・ワーク(PoW)には、いくつかのセキュリティメリットがあります。まず、攻撃者が過半数以上の計算能力を持たない限り、不正な取引を承認できません。また、ブロックチェーンの改ざんが困難であるため、データの信頼性が高くなります。さらに、データの分散保管により、システム全体の耐障害性が向上します。
しかし、PoWにもセキュリティリスクが存在します。過半数以上の計算能力を持つ攻撃者が不正な取引を承認できる「51%攻撃」がその一例です。また、「セルフィッシュマイニング」と呼ばれる攻撃があり、一部のマイナーが秘密裏にブロックを生成し、報酬を独占することがあります。さらに、計算能力が集中することで、ネットワークの分散性が低下する「セントラリゼーション」の問題が生じます。
これらのリスクに対処するために、プロトコルのアップデートやインセンティブの再設計、マイニングプールの規制が検討されています。プロトコルのアップデートによって、不正な取引や攻撃への対策を含むプロトコルの改善が行われます。インセンティブの再設計は、マイナーの行動を誘導し、ネットワークの安定性を向上させることを目指します。マイニングプールの規制は、マイニングプールの規模を制限し、セントラリゼーションを防ぐことが狙いです。
PoWの将来的なセキュリティ展望として、PoW以外のコンセンサスアルゴリズム(PoS、DPoSなど)の採用が増えることで、新たなセキュリティ課題が浮上する可能性があります。また、技術進歩(量子コンピュータなど)により、PoWのセキュリティが脅かされる可能性があるため、適応力が求められます。
環境問題と代替手法
プルーフ・オブ・ワーク(PoW)は、マイニングにより仮想通貨の取引を検証し、ネットワークを安全に保ちますが、環境への影響が懸念されています。マイニングプロセスは大量の電力を消費し、二酸化炭素排出量が増加することで地球温暖化の原因となります。また、エネルギー資源の枯渇や電力供給への影響も問題視されています。
これらの環境問題に対処するため、代替手法としてプルーフ・オブ・ステーク(PoS)やデリゲーテッド・プルーフ・オブ・ステーク(DPoS)といった新しいコンセンサスアルゴリズムが開発されています。プルーフ・オブ・ステーク(PoS)は、マイナーの報酬が保有する仮想通貨の量に比例し、大量の電力を消費するマイニングが不要になるため、環境への負荷が軽減されます。デリゲーテッド・プルーフ・オブ・ステーク(DPoS)は、選出された代表者がブロック生成と検証を行うことで、計算リソースの無駄を削減し、環境への影響をさらに低減させることができます。
これらの代替手法が採用されることで、仮想通貨の持続可能性が向上し、環境への負荷が軽減されることが期待されています。しかし、新しいコンセンサスアルゴリズムにもセキュリティや運用上の課題が存在するため、今後の技術開発や適切な規制が重要となります。
まとめと今後の展望
プルーフ・オブ・ワーク(PoW)は、仮想通貨の取引検証とネットワークセキュリティを実現するコンセンサスアルゴリズムです。しかし、マイニングに伴う大量のエネルギー消費が環境問題となっており、セキュリティリスクも存在します。これらの問題に対処するため、プルーフ・オブ・ステーク(PoS)やデリゲーテッド・プルーフ・オブ・ステーク(DPoS)などの新しいコンセンサスアルゴリズムが開発されています。
今後の展望としては、より環境に優しいコンセンサスアルゴリズムが主流となることが期待されています。しかし、新しいアルゴリズムにもセキュリティや運用上の課題が存在するため、技術開発や適切な規制が重要です。また、量子コンピュータの登場により、PoWのセキュリティが脅かされる可能性があるため、適応力が求められます。
ブロックチェーン技術は進化し続けており、新たなコンセンサスアルゴリズムや技術が開発されることで、さらなる信頼性と効率性が実現されるでしょう。プルーフ・オブ・ワーク(PoW)やその代替手法の進化は、仮想通貨やブロックチェーン技術の普及と発展に大きな影響を与えることが期待されています。